Abstract
Systems and methods are disclosed herein for providing near real time communication to a user based on analysis of various user and environmental telematic data. The system includes a user with a wearable human telematic sensor providing telematic data about the wearer. Also, the system and method includes at least one building/environment telematic sensor configured to provide telematic data about the building and/or surrounding environment. The various telematic data is communicated and processed to provide a notification back to the user such as a potential safety hazard. The safety hazard may be based upon sensed data specific to the user, specific to the user'"'"'s environment, or combinations thereof.

12. A sensor system, comprising:
-
a first sensor, to be worn by a user, the first sensor being a human wearable device configured to substantially continuously sense a human telematic health data about at least one of a body mass index, blood pressure, respiratory rate, heart rate, perspiration, body temperature, eye dilation, blood sugar level, brain function (EEG), vacillations in blood sugar level, hours of sleep, physical activity rate and duration, water consumption, food consumption, alcohol consumption, amount of sunlight exposure, and/or exposure to air or water pollutants data, the first sensor outputting a first sensor data indicative of measured at least one user health telematic data; a second sensor, in communication with a building being occupied by the user, the second sensor outputting a second sensor data indicative of at least one historic building telematic data including data historical building data and the historical nature of prior building use; a third sensor, the third sensor being part of the human wearable device and being configured to sense environmental data around the user; a computing unit, in communication with the first sensor, the second sensor, and the third sensor, the computing unit storing program instructions for execution by the computing unit to; receive the first sensor data, the second sensor data, and third sensor data; calculate a risk level associated with the first sensor data, the second sensor data, and the third sensor data; and
,output a feedback signal to the user indicative of the risk level of the first sensor data, the second sensor data and the third sensor data; and
,wherein the feedback signal is provided by a mobile device. - View Dependent Claims (13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19)
